Technical Field
The invention relates to the technical field of new energy vehicles, in particular to an electric vehicle.
Background
With the development and progress of the society, an electric vehicle is popular among people as a new energy green and environment-friendly product, but the driving mode of the existing electric vehicle is inflexible and cannot meet the requirements of users, in the prior art, the position of a riding seat of the electric vehicle is fixed, so that a rider cannot conveniently take care of the situation of the rider at any time, and particularly when an old person or a child rides the electric vehicle, the rider needs to take care of the rider in real time, and the riding is troublesome; in addition, when the existing vehicle body is bent too much, only the wheels turn, the vehicle body cannot be inclined synchronously, the vehicle body is easy to cause a rollover accident, and the turning is unsafe; and the structure of current saddle is complicated, and the comfort level is not high, and the practicality is relatively poor.

The electric vehicle is an inclined structure A consisting of the floor 32 on the frame 3, the frame mounting plate 12 and the two inclined connecting rods 13, meanwhile, the frame 3 is in an isosceles trapezoid shape, the vehicle body is approximately wound to form a virtual intersection point of the two connecting rods in the isosceles trapezoid shape, the two connecting rods are inclined left and right, and the turning safety is high. The middle return spring 6 shortens the time when the tricycle tilts, and when the tilting moment is removed, the tricycle body can be kept in an upright state, so that the tricycle body can be kept upright when the tricycle is straight and stopped, the tricycle body can be synchronously tilted inwards with a driver license when the tricycle turns, the turning safety is ensured, and the accident that the tricycle is easy to overturn when the tricycle is turned can be avoided; meanwhile, compared with a two-wheeled vehicle, the tricycle has the advantage that the tricycle cannot slip on a slippery road surface; the three wheels are fully damped, the comfort is high, the vehicle cannot fall off due to wet and slippery ground in rainy and snowy weather, the rear two wheels are driven, and the climbing capability is strong; the bicycle frame is provided with the seat which can be folded back and forth, when the bicycle is ridden, a rider can sit on the bicycle frame, when the seat is folded back, the rider can sit on the bicycle frame, the storage bin in the bicycle frame can sit on a child or store goods, when the seat is folded in front, the rider can stand on the bicycle frame, meanwhile, the front seat can sit on the child, the bicycle frame has large space and high strength, and the bicycle frame can also be used as a big bicycle basket, and has good practicability; the frame 3, the bogie 5 and the reinforcing connecting rod 32 are of an integral structure, so that the rigidity and the strength of the vehicle body are increased, and the vehicle runs stably.
